dc.description.abstractThe paper analyzed three generations of R744 systems: the basic booster system, the booster system with parallel compression, and the multi ejector system. The aim was to compare these systems from the point of view of efficiency and electricity consumption. The analysis is based on the model with two temperature levels of evaporators –30 °C and –10 °C, and with a total cooling capacity of 250 kW and 150 kW, respectively. The analysis was carried out for the climatic conditions of the city of Belgrade in the summer period when the greatest differences in operation are expected. The results showed that the next system generations achieve savings in electricity consumption for the considered period.sr
